To put handlebars on a bike, first remove the old handlebars by loosening the bolts on the stem. Then, slide the new handlebars onto the stem and align them to your desired position. Tighten the bolts securely to ensure the handlebars are stable. Adjust the angle and height as needed for comfort and safety.

To tighten the handlebars on a bike, first locate the bolt on the stem of the handlebars. Use an Allen wrench to tighten the bolt by turning it clockwise until the handlebars are secure. Be sure not to overtighten to avoid damaging the bike.

The different types of bike handlebars available in the market include drop handlebars, flat handlebars, riser handlebars, and bullhorn handlebars. Each type offers unique benefits and is suited for different riding styles and preferences.
